Explore a 48-minute conference talk from RSA Conference that delves into the critical issue of data leaks in web browsers and their implications for regulation and risk management. Learn about recent research revealing the diminishing control over data entered in browsers, whether due to JavaScript, webpage tags, or in-app browser behavior. Understand the regulatory expectations for organizations to protect customer data from browser leaks. Examine current risk management and security controls to determine if they meet compliance requirements. Discover potential solutions and strategies to address these challenges. Gain valuable insights from John Elliott, Principal Consultant at Withoutfire and Pluralsight Author, as he discusses the intersection of browser security, data protection, and regulatory compliance in this informative presentation.
